Easter Offering

The annual Easter offering typically provides an opportunity for the church family to give to a special need that is not included in the budget.  This year, the Easter offering was designated for some much-needed capital improvements at the church.  The Easter offering amounted to $17,987.  The proceeds were allocated to the following important projects:

  • Repair the CE wing roof to mitigate water leaks                   $5,300
  • Replace the air conditioning unit in the Primary area          $3,013
  • Replace the air conditioning unit in the Mizpah area           $7,995
  • Install windows in staff office doors to provide visibility   $  879
  • Add an access door to the Nursery to accommodate nursing mothers$  800

This work has now been completed.  Thank you for your continued faithful support of this ministry.  – Dave Cummings and the Finance Committee
